Bing Synonyms API Now Available on Windows Azure Marketplace

Bing is making the Synonyms API available for Customer Technical Preview (CTP) in the Windows Azure Marketplace.  The Synonyms API returns alternate references to real world entities like products, people, locations, and more.

For instance, the API intelligently matches the following real world entities to commonly used synonyms:

  • Product synonyms:“Canon 600D” is synonymous with “canon rebel t3i”, etc
  • People synonyms:“Jennifer Lopez”” is synonymous with “jlo”, etc
  • Place synonyms:“Seattle Tacoma International Airport” is synonymous with “sea tac”, etc

These synonyms are mined using data assets gathered by Bing with a measured precision (percentage of correct synonym pairs) of roughly 90%. Knowledge of these entity-synonym pairs can dramatically improve results coverage for product search, local search or people search by mapping the user submitted synonym to the root entity. Results are returned in either XML or JSON. Sign up in the Marketplace today to access the Synonyms API.

During our CTP, developers will have free access to the API up to the monthly cap of 5,000 API calls.  CTP is a public beta for APIs that provides developers with a no-cost opportunity to evaluate the Synonyms API in exchange for providing feedback across a broader set of customer scenarios which Bing will use to improve the accuracy of results and overall performance of the service.
